Normal Inspection and Maintenance
One of the most crucial elements of pipes upkeep is performing normal examinations. Look for leakages, trickles, and indicators of deterioration in pipelines, fixtures, and home appliances. Dealing with minor issues early can aid protect against even more considerable problems down the line.

Sump Pump Upkeep


If your home has a sump pump, see to it it is working correctly, specifically throughout heavy rainfall. Evaluate the pump routinely and maintain the pit without particles to avoid clogs.

Inspecting Water Stress


High water stress can damage pipelines and fixtures, while low stress can suggest underlying plumbing issues. Use a stress gauge to monitor water stress and change it as needed.

Keeping Outdoor Pipes


During the warmer months, inspect exterior taps, hoses, and sprinkler systems for leakages or damage. Shut down outside water resources before the very first adhere avoid burst pipes.

Informing Family Members


Obtain everybody in your family associated with plumbing maintenance. Instruct relative how to find leaks, shut off the water supply, and make use of pipes fixtures responsibly.

Specialist Pipes Assessments


In addition to do it yourself upkeep tasks, timetable routine evaluations with a certified plumbing professional. An expert can recognize prospective issues early and suggest preventive measures to maintain your pipes system in top condition.

Hot Water Heater Upkeep


Water heaters ought to be flushed on a regular basis to get rid of sediment build-up and preserve efficiency. Check the temperature and pressure relief valve for leaks and make certain proper ventilation around the system.

Stopping Pipes Emergency Situations


While some pipes emergencies are unavoidable, many can be avoided with appropriate maintenance. Know where your primary water shut-off valve is located and how to use it in case of an emergency situation. Take into consideration mounting water leakage discovery tools for added security.

Dealing With Minor Issues Immediately


Don't disregard little plumbing issues like trickling taps or running bathrooms. Even small leakages can lose significant quantities of water with time and lead to expensive water damages. Attending to these concerns promptly can save you money in the future.

Preserving Drainpipes and Drains


Obstructed drains and drain lines can bring about backups and expensive repairs. To avoid this, stay clear of purging non-biodegradable items down the commode and usage drain displays to catch hair and particles. Frequently flush drains with warm water and cooking soda to maintain them clear.

Safeguarding Pipelines from Freezing


In chillier environments, frozen pipelines can be a significant worry throughout the winter months. To avoid pipelines from freezing and bursting, insulate subjected pipelines, disconnect outdoor tubes, and maintain faucets trickling during freezing temperature levels.

Water Quality Testing


On a regular basis examine your water top quality to ensure it meets safety and security standards. Consider mounting a water filtering system if your water consists of impurities or has an undesirable preference or odor.

Garbage Disposal Upkeep


To keep your waste disposal unit running efficiently, avoid putting fibrous or starchy foods, oil, or non-food things down the drain. Periodically grind ice cubes and citrus peels to tidy and ventilate the disposal.

10 Tips For Maintaining Your Plumbing System


Why Plumbing Maintenance Is Important


Most plumbing systems and fixtures will last a long time with proper use and maintenance. Regular maintenance is always cheaper than dealing with plumbing emergencies and the damage caused by them. Luckily, it’s not too difficult to take care of your plumbing and avoid most common problems, including leaks, clogs, and broken pipes.


Check for Leaks


Get in the habit of regularly checking for leaks around your home. Even small leaks waste a lot of water and increase water bills.



A leaky faucet wastes up to eight gallons of water each day. A running toilet can waste up to 200 gallons of water per day. Garbage disposals, refrigerators, dishwashers, water heaters and washing machines are all potential sources of small leaks that can lead to costly damage and big repair bills.



Low water pressure or a sudden increase in water usage are signs of hidden leaks. If you suspect you have a leak somewhere in your home but can’t locate it, call a plumber. Undetected leaks can cause structural damage and attract pests, including termites and carpenter ants.


Clear Slow Moving Drains


A slow sink drain is usually caused by a combination of soap scum and hair accumulating on the drain walls. Before a drain becomes completely blocked, there are several inexpensive ways to get drains moving properly.



Removing and cleaning the stopper may be enough to fix the problem. Using a simple mixture of baking soda and vinegar is an inexpensive and often very effective way to clear sluggish drains. If these remedies don’t work, there is likely a blockage deeper in the drain that needs to be located and removed by a professional plumber.


Watch What Goes Down Your Drains


Drains in homes are narrow and it is easy for them to become clogged if not properly maintained. Everyday objects including hair, soap, food particles, and grease can easily clog kitchen and bathroom drains. The wrong kind of toilet paper (or too much toilet paper) can clog older pipes. Using inexpensive mesh drain covers in sink and bathtub drains keeps hair and other objects from clogging drains.


Don’t Use Your Toilet Like a Trash Can


Toilets and plumbing pipes are designed to handle human waste and toilet paper. Flushing anything else (even products labeled flushable) can cause clogs and damage pipes.



Even flushing items similar to toilet paper, such as facial tissue and paper towels, can create tough clogs as they are not designed to break down easily when they make contact with water. Feminine hygiene products, diapers, wipes, and any other items should be disposed of in a trash can.


Avoid Chemical Drain Cleaners


It’s tempting to turn to a chemical drain cleaner when you have a slow-moving drain or clog. These products may provide temporary relief but they rarely completely clear a clog. That means that you have to keep using them to keep the drain clear. In addition, most drain cleaners contain caustic chemicals that are dangerous to both people and pipes.



If there’s a clog in one of your drains, use a plunger or drain snake to dislodge it. If you can’t clear it on your own, call a professional plumber to remove the clog without damaging your pipes.
